<p n="301"> <note type="authorial" place="margin">Humbly Sheweth</note>
<lb></lb>
That a Rate being lately made on the<lb></lb>
Inhabitants the aforesaid part of the said Parish for the reliefe of the Poor, according<lb></lb>
to a pound Rate your Petitioners are advised such method of rating is unequal and<del>he<lb></lb>
his adjudged</del>
illegal in London</p>
<p n="302">That by the same rate some hundreds of poor People inhabiting<lb></lb>
in that part of the said Parish and who have no Legal Settlement there and who<lb></lb>
an likely to become chargeable to that part of the said Parish, are assessed, which<lb></lb>
may tend to the great Damage of that part of the said Parish in General and to <lb></lb>
your Petitioners in perticuler by giving a Settlement to such a great number of poor<lb></lb>
People in a Parish too much over burtherned with poor already.</p>
<p n="303">That the said Rate is also unequal in charging some of your<lb></lb>
Petitioners both as to their Rents and Estates more in proportion than other the<lb></lb>
Inhabitants of that part of the said Parish, and others of your Petitioners for<lb></lb>
much more than the Rents and Estates they possess and the same Rate as your<lb></lb>
Petitioners humbly conceive and are advised is nor made according to Law</p>
<p n="304">That the said part of the said parish in general as well<lb></lb>
as your Petitioners in particular being agrieved by the said Rate, and ye Petitioners<lb></lb>
doubting not but to prove the said several Allegations</p>
<p n="305">Dop humbly pray this honoble Court that the same<lb></lb>
Rate may be Quashed or your Petitioners otherwise relieved<lb></lb>
touching the said Rate) in such manner as your Lordship<lb></lb>
and Worships shall think fitt</p>
<p n="306">And your Petitioners shall ever pray Etc</p>
